Practical Brand Designer Notes You Can Apply Today

Before committing to the Boot Scootin Spooky Funny Ghost SVG in your next client or self-branded project, run these checks:

  1. Test it on real packaging mockups—not just digital previews. Does it hold up on matte kraft, glossy sticker stock, or embossed cardstock?
  2. Check black-and-white usage: Print it reversed out of dark backgrounds. Does the ghost retain shape and expression?
  3. Preview it on small labels at actual scale—especially if you’re applying it to tea tags, soap bars, or spice tins.
  4. Test it with your brand colors: Layer it over your primary palette swatches. Does it harmonize—or visually shout over your type?
  5. Compare it side-by-side with competitor packaging: Does it stand out *distinctly*, not just decoratively?
  6. Review PNG transparency: Load the high-res PNG into your design software—does the background truly vanish, or does fringing appear around curves?
  7. Inspect SVG editability: Can you isolate and recolor individual elements (like the ghost’s boots or swirl)? Essential for consistent brand application.
  8. Test it beside key fonts: Try it next to serif (e.g., Playfair Display), sans serif (e.g., Montserrat), script (e.g., Pacifico), and handwritten styles. Does it complement—or clash?
  9. Confirm commercial licensing: Verify the license permits physical product sales, resale packaging, and client work—not just personal use. This is non-negotiable for professional branding.
